The Ripple Effect of Rising Prices

The surge in gas prices has had a ripple effect on various sectors. Diesel prices have skyrocketed, impacting transportation and logistics. This, in turn, affects the cost of goods, with fertilizer prices rising by a staggering 40%. What many people don't realize is that this is not just a local issue; it's a global concern. The interconnectedness of the world economy means that these price fluctuations can have far-reaching consequences, potentially affecting international trade and geopolitical relations.
